本文目录一览

1,aces数据库是指什么

应该是指的access吧?微软办公软件自带的一个数据库,类似于Excel,但是正是生产环境没人使用access,多数都是MySQL和Oracle,当然近期还有一些国产数据库出来。
存储过程,触发器,脚本,oracle的pl/sql什么的, 还有的话就是perl编程,shell编程什么的 数据库编程的话在后台实现可以效率高很多

aces数据库是指什么

2,ORACLE是指的什么

Oracle是世界领先的信息管理软件开发商,因其复杂的关系数据库产品而闻名。Oracle数据库产品为财富排行榜上的前1000家公司所采用,许多大型网站也选用了Oracle系统。
内存分配(sga和pga) sga:是用于存储数据库信息的内存区,该信息为数据库进程所共享。它包含oracle 服务器的数据和控制信息,它是在oracle服务器所驻留的计算机的实际内存中得以分配,如果实际内存不够再往虚拟内存中写。

ORACLE是指的什么

3,sql语句复杂排序问题在线请高手解答

这个应该能实现了select type,indiname,indivalue=max(indivalue)into #tempfrom 表名group by type,indiname--按INDINAME为1001的值INDIVALUE排降序select typeid=b.indivalue,a.type,a.indiname,a.indivaluefrom #temp ainner join #temp b on a.type=b.type and b.indiname=1001order by b.indivalue,a.indiname--按INDINAME为1003的值INDIVALUE排降序select typeid=b.indivalue,a.type,a.indiname,a.indivaluefrom #temp ainner join #temp b on a.type=b.type and b.indiname=1003order by b.indivalue,a.indiname
ob

sql语句复杂排序问题在线请高手解答

4,sql server 复杂排序

在查询语句后面增加上order by 需要排序的字段 desc或者asc例如:select * from tablename order by a asc说明:查询tablename表数据,查询出来后根据a字段进行正序排序,其中asc控制排序是正序,如果需要倒序将asc修改成desc。
select * from TBorder by (case when a is not null then 0 else 1 end),a,b desc
sql="selete * form biao order by case when a is null then 1 else 0 end,b desc"set rs=conn.execute (sql)Oracle认为null为无穷大,所以不会有什么问题SQL认为null为无穷小,所以升序会在前面你这样来试试,其实上面语句也不是你要的效果比如字段a惹是有值,但有重复时,B字段就会按倒序排列
SELECT * FROM (SELECT * FROM biao WHERE a IS NOT NULL ORDER BY a)UNIONSELECT * FROM (SELECT * FROM biao WHERE a IS NULL ORDER BY a DESC) 楼上的答案也不错 但不同的数据库 不能自由控制 谁在上面 谁在在下 这个就可以

5,什么叫数据库结构

数据库结构是指在计算机的存储设备上合理存放的相关联的有结构的数据集合的结构。一个数据库结构含有各种成分,包括数据库、数据表、字段等。数据库(Database)Visual Basic中使用的数据库是关系型数据库(Relational Database)。一个数据库由一个或一组数据表组成。每个数据库都以文件的形式存放在磁盘上,即对应于一个物理文件。不同的数据库,与物理文件对应的方式也不一样。对于dBASE,FoxPro和Paradox格式的数据库来说,一个数据表就是一个单独的数据库文件,而对于Microsoft Access、Btrieve格式的数据库来说,一个数据库文件可以含有多个数据表。1、数据表(Table)简称表,由一组数据记录组成,数据库中的数据是以表为单位进行组织的。一个表是一组相关的按行排列的数据;每个表中都含有相同类型的信息。表实际上是一个二维表格,例如,一个班所有学生的考试成绩,可以存放在一个表中,表中的每一行对应一个学生,这一行包括学生的学号,姓名及各门课程成绩。2、记录(Record)表中的每一行称为一个记录,它由若干个字段组成。3、字段(Field)也称域。表中的每一列称为一个字段。每个字段都有相应的描述信息,如数据类型、数据宽度等。扩展资料:数据库结构的其他组成结构:1、索引(Index)为了提高访问数据库的效率,可以对数据库使用索引。当数据库较大时,为了查找指定的记录,则使用索引和不使用索引的效率有很大差别。索引实际上是一种特殊类型的表,其中含有关键字段的值(由用户定义)和指向实际记录位置的指针,这些值和指针按照特定的顺序(也由用户定义)存储,从而可以以较快的速度查找到所需要的数据记录。2、查询(Query)一条SQL(结构化查询语言)命令,用来从一个或多个表中获取一组指定的记录,或者对某个表执行指定的操作。当从数据库中读取数据时,往往希望读出的数据符合某些条件,并且能按某个字段排序。使用SQL,可以使这一操作容易实现而且更加有效。SQL是非过程化语言(有人称为第四代语言),在用它查找指定的记录时,只需指出做什么,不必说明如何做。每个语句可以看作是一个查询(query),根据这个查询,可以得到需要的查询结果。3、过滤器(Filter)过滤器是数据库的一个组成部分,它把索引和排序结合起来,用来设置条件,然后根据给定的条件输出所需要的数据。4、视图(view)数据的视图指的是查找到(或者处理)的记录数和显示(或者进行处理)这些记录的顺序。在一般情况下,视图由过滤器和索引控制。参考资料来源:搜狗百科-数据库结构
数据库的基本结构分三个层次,反映了观察数据库的三种不同角度。 (1)物理数据层。 它是数据库的最内层,是物理存贮设备上实际存储的数据的集合。这些数据是原始数据,是用户加工的对象,由内部模式描述的指令操作处理的位串、字符和字组成。 (2)概念数据层。 它是数据库的中间一层,是数据库的整体逻辑表示。指出了每个数据的逻辑定义及数据间的逻辑联系,是存贮记录的集合。它所涉及的是数据库所有对象的逻辑关系,而不是它们的物理情况,是数据库管理员概念下的数据库。 (3)逻辑数据层。 它是用户所看到和使用的数据库,表示了一个或一些特定用户使用的数据集合,即逻辑记录的集合。 数据库不同层次之间的联系是通过映射进行转换的。
这是数据结构,而不是数据库结构。1.cfor(i=n-2; i>=0; i--) for(j=n-1; j>=n-1-i; j--)}当i=n-2时j从n-1到1共n-1次当i=n-3时j从n-1到2共n-2次。。。当i=0时j从n-1到n-1共1次,所以总比较n-1+n-2+...+1=n(n-1)/22.a度为2的结点的个数=叶子结点个数-1=70-1=69所以总结点个数是:70+80+69=219

文章TAG:复杂排序的数据库是指哪个  aces数据库是指什么  
下一篇